Good Neighbors Live Here Exclusive Preview

An exclusive preview event for the new local series 'Good Neighbors Live Here'.

Fri, 5 Jun 2026 5:30 PM (America/New_York) Univest Public Media Center Bethlehem , Pennsylvania
Lehigh Valley Public Media invites you to an exclusive preview of their new local series, 'Good Neighbors Live Here'. Held at the Univest Public Media Center in Bethlehem, Pennsylvania, this event offers a first look at the series, which highlights local healthcare providers and community stories.
